What Are Botox Injections?
Botox, a brand name for botulinum toxin, is a substance that
temporarily paralyzes muscles. When injected in small, controlled amounts, it
can smooth out dynamic wrinkles caused by muscle contractions, such as frown
lines, crow's feet, and forehead lines. Botox injections are quick, minimally
invasive, and require no downtime, making them a popular choice for those
looking to enhance their appearance without extensive recovery periods.
The Benefits of Botox Injections
Wrinkle Reduction: Botox is most renowned for
reducing the appearance of fine lines and wrinkles, giving your skin a
smoother, more youthful look.
Non-Surgical: Unlike more invasive cosmetic
procedures, Botox injections are non-surgical, meaning no cuts, stitches, or
lengthy recovery times.
Quick Procedure: A typical Botox session takes
about 10-15 minutes, making it easy to fit into your lunch break or busy
schedule.

What to Expect During Your Botox Appointment
Before your Botox treatment, you’ll consult with Dr Atiyah to
discuss your goals and expectations. During this consultation, Dr Atiyah will
evaluate your facial anatomy and recommend a treatment plan tailored to your
needs.
The procedure is relatively quick and straightforward on the day
of your appointment. Dr Atiyah will use a fine needle to inject small amounts
of Botox into targeted muscles. You might feel a slight pinch or discomfort,
but the procedure is generally well-tolerated with minimal pain.
After the injections, you can resume your normal activities
immediately. There might be some minor swelling or bruising at the injection
sites, but this typically resolves within a few days.
Aftercare and Results: Following your Botox injections,
there are a few simple aftercare instructions to follow:
Avoid Touching the Area: Refrain from massaging or
rubbing the treated areas for at least 24 hours to prevent the Botox from
spreading to unintended muscles.
Stay Upright: Keep your head upright for a
few hours after the treatment to help the Botox settle properly.
Avoid Strenuous Exercise: For the first 24 hours, avoid
intense physical activities that might increase blood flow and affect the
results.

Natural-Looking Results: When administered by a
skilled practitioner, Botox can create subtle, natural-looking results,
ensuring you still look like yourself—just a fresher, more youthful version.
Preventative Treatment: Regular Botox treatments can
help prevent the formation of deeper wrinkles, making it an effective measure
for maintaining youthful skin over time.
